I've already got signs of life. There's about 6 or 7 fan worms and what I think is a peanut worm. I also saw a worm that looked like a millipede with no legs. It was brown with a metallic blue sheen.

Link to comment

The cycle is well on it's way. The ammonia is lower today than yesterday, and the nitrite is higher today, and also the nitrate is higher. I'm hoping it will be a quick cycle as the rock was only out of water for 2 hours.

Nice tank man, looks very clean. What type of flow do you have running through it?

 

It's a closed loop going through the base of the tank powered by a 900gph Eheim 1262.
